Procházet zdrojové kódy

Make matrix-mautrix-signal-daemon.service depend on docker.service

pull/686/head
Slavi Pantaleev před 5 roky
rodič
revize
274f23f668
2 změnil soubory, kde provedl 15 přidání a 0 odebrání
  1. +6
    -0
      roles/matrix-bridge-mautrix-signal/defaults/main.yml
  2. +9
    -0
      roles/matrix-bridge-mautrix-signal/templates/systemd/matrix-mautrix-signal-daemon.service.j2

+ 6
- 0
roles/matrix-bridge-mautrix-signal/defaults/main.yml Zobrazit soubor

@@ -34,6 +34,12 @@ matrix_mautrix_signal_systemd_required_services_list:
# List of systemd services that matrix-mautrix-signal.service wants # List of systemd services that matrix-mautrix-signal.service wants
matrix_mautrix_signal_systemd_wanted_services_list: [] matrix_mautrix_signal_systemd_wanted_services_list: []


# List of systemd services that matrix-mautrix-signal-daemon.service depends on.
matrix_mautrix_signal_daemon_systemd_required_services_list: ['docker.service']

# List of systemd services that matrix-mautrix-signal-daemon.service wants
matrix_mautrix_signal_daemon_systemd_wanted_services_list: []

matrix_mautrix_signal_appservice_token: '' matrix_mautrix_signal_appservice_token: ''
matrix_mautrix_signal_homeserver_token: '' matrix_mautrix_signal_homeserver_token: ''




+ 9
- 0
roles/matrix-bridge-mautrix-signal/templates/systemd/matrix-mautrix-signal-daemon.service.j2 Zobrazit soubor

@@ -2,6 +2,15 @@
[Unit] [Unit]
Description=Matrix Mautrix Signal daemon Description=Matrix Mautrix Signal daemon


{% for service in matrix_mautrix_signal_daemon_systemd_required_services_list %}
Requires={{ service }}
After={{ service }}
{% endfor %}

{% for service in matrix_mautrix_signal_daemon_systemd_wanted_services_list %}
Wants={{ service }}
{% endfor %}

[Service] [Service]
Type=simple Type=simple




Načítá se…
Zrušit
Uložit